    What happened

    The UAE Ministry of Education has officially revoked the license of Ajman’s Horizon University College due to severe and repeated violations of educational regulations. This decision was made public on July 6, 2026, and has been reported by various news outlets, including The National and Gulf News. The revocation means that students currently enrolled at the college will need to transfer to other educational institutions.

    This action reflects the ministry's commitment to maintaining high educational standards across the UAE. The decision is part of a broader initiative to ensure that all educational institutions comply with established regulations.
